Instructions before using the product
1 To prevent electric shock when installing, moving, or opening the DVR and peripheral devices, connect
and disconnect the cables as instructed. All cables must be connected to grounded power outlets.
2 If the product is installed near a power outlet, make sure it can be unplugged easily.
3 Do not use the DVR in water or in wet places.
4 Keep the plastic packing materials used for the DVR or other peripheral devices out of reach of children
(may cause suffocation).
Installation Environment of the DVR
1 Maintain the following conditions: operating temperature of 5˚C ~ 40˚C; operating humidity of 10% ~ 80%.
2 Install the DVR in a safe place that is free from external vibration.
3 Install the DVR in a well-ventilated place.
4 To protect the hard disk from data loss and breakdown, install the DVR away from magnetic materials.
5 When using a rack other than the standard one, use a separate table with sufficient spacing, i.e., 60cm
from the floor, 50cm from the ceiling, and 20cm from the side and back walls and other objects.
Safety Notes on the DVR
1 When installing additional boards and HDD, separate the power cable and turn OFF power supplied to the
DVR completely..
2 Keep the product away from heat-generating devices such as heaters.
3 Do not use a damaged power cord.
4 To prevent problems due to magnetic interference and electric surge, use only grounded cables and
power outlets.
5 If the power cord is connected, do not touch the power unit. If the power cord is connected, electric current
is still flowing internally even after the switch is turned OFF.
6 Do not place a heavy object on top of the product.
7 Do not drop a conductive object in the ventilation holes.
8 Allot sufficient space for system cabling.
9 Use only the parts indicated in the manual. Do not disassemble, repair, or modify the product without
permission.
10 Incorrect system setup may cause malfunction.
11 Shut down the system normally as instructed in the manual.

2
Safety Notes on the Lithium Battery
1 Replace lithium batteries as instructed to avoid danger.
2 Dispose used lithium batteries properly.

The terminal blocks in the rear of the product are for the connection of PTZ / Sensor / Relay / POS Connection.
The number of the terminal block may be different depending on the model.
①PTZ Camera/Keyboard Controller
Connect PTZ control cable; TRX+, TRX- and GND to Terminal Block(TB1);No.4 TRXD+, No.5 TRXD- and No.10
GND in the rear of DVR. You may refer to APPENDIX for supported PTZ cameras in this manual. Keyboard
controller has the same connection as PTZ camera.
PTZ Camera may not be working properly if GND is not connected.
②Sensor/Relay /POS
Connect Sensor/Relay/POS to the terminal block directly depending on the model.
Sensor and Relay Type
NC(Normal Close) : Normally closed; opens when a signal is received
NO(Normal Open) : Normally open; closes when a signal is received
(1) Sensor Connection
①Connect the sensor to the terminal block S1 ~ S16 depending on the model.
②Each input terminal is connected relatively with the channel number.
(2) Relay Connection
③Relay the output signal to external devices such as Alarm and Siren.
④Connect the relay to R1/R2/R3/R4 terminal block depending on the model
(3) POS Connection
⑤Connect the POS device.
⑥Connect the POS to Terminal Block POS.
The external alarm device may require the power supply depending on its type.
Be cautious.
